Output e4b77194a4fd3eb04dd6446c9459412d01df8756097554f5dae05f4e84ae142a:1

value
10669964069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fbe1ac0754ad4f0340eec9a898dff30fab929ca OP_EQUAL
address
3ARFrTd4DCXb3ETyccupWd1jTwooU73HNQ
transaction
e4b77194a4fd3eb04dd6446c9459412d01df8756097554f5dae05f4e84ae142a
confirmations
312323
spent
true